Re: Era Victoria OOC
(it's in essence a +2 to ALL ATTRIBUTES that ISN'T capped at 10. All for only 7 points? Hella OP. It's basically two thirds the value of training, except it works for all skills and is much, much cheaper. It makes minmaxing a lot more viable since no matter how much you dump you will come out with a not as terrible statspread. Hence, Chirurgeon, the minmaxed healbot with 20 heal sans any conditional modifiers.)Paper Shadow wrote:It's secretly OP. I spent more time weighing the benefits of Companion against Mook longer than I did the other talents combined. Essentially, the way I envision Smooth Talker is that he would have a servant/butler/valet in accordance with his background/Sweet and Elite and I ultimately went with Mook for the following reasons:Paper Shadow wrote:Also, regarding Smooth Talker, was there a reason you went with Mook over Companion?
Mechanically
- Companion would make me have to roleplay two characters at the same time. Not that this would be a problem (I have done so before) but the problem would be that the companion, in the role of a butler lets say, needs to be a fully developed character, something that is difficult to do within the confines of Companion's design.
- Companion, as I believe, is designed to be akin to Fluttershy's animal friends. While this is good for a person bound critter, it is not so for a person and society bound companion.
- I wouldn't know what to give the Companion for abilities as to properly represent its character/personality.
- The most frequent thing I would envision Smooth Talker's servant to do, is to run errands. With Mook, this can easily be accomplished in the background or off screen but with a Companion, certainly if it splits away from the PC, would results in the DM having to accommodate what would be essentially an extra PC. After all, if a Companion isn't going to be involved in the (PC's) plot, what's the point of having one?
Flavour
- Yes, I have written Smooth Talker to be rich but, as stated, most of his fortune is in his family/clan's trust fund (translation out of the regulations on Sweet and Elite) Simply put, while a family servant (Mook) could easily lend assistance (and provide a plausible reason to disappear after a while), Smooth Talker simply isn't rich or earning enough to affort a permanent personal servant.
- I wouldn't know what to do most of the time with a butler who would be accompanying my PC all of the time. Knowing myself, I would only realise every three posts or so that I have a permanent Companion and be like "Oh yeah, and [X] is doing [Y]." There simply is no need to have a permanent Companion.
- Writing out an entirely new mini-PC is something I don't have the effort for now. With Mook, I can just default to the butler archetype with some added in personality from the name (I trust those are common pop culture knowledge by now)
There's also the funny aspect of having someone randomly appear from anywhere (plausible)
